Pairing food with wine is one other crucial side of crafting a successful tasting event. The proper food can elevate the tasting experience, enhancing the flavors of the wines. Light appetizers may be paired with white wines, while hearty dishes would possibly swimsuit purple wines higher. Consider providing a mix of cheeses, charcuterie, fruits, and pastries to accompany the number of wines.

Contemplate the logistics of the event as well. Correct serving temperatures, glassware, and tasting order can considerably affect visitors' experiences. Whites must be chilled while reds are ideally served at room temperature. The order of tasting can follow a development, starting with light wines and shifting in the direction of heavier ones, which may forestall lighter flavors from being overshadowed.

How many alternative wines ought to I include in the tasting?undefinedA good number of wines to characteristic in a tasting event is 5 to 7. This permits guests to take pleasure in a spread of flavors with out becoming overwhelmed. Too many options can result in palate fatigue, detracting from the experience.
What ought to I contemplate when pairing wines with food for the event?undefinedWhen pairing wines with food, concentrate on complementary flavors. For example, lighter wines pair properly with seafood and salads, whereas full-bodied reds work superbly with hearty dishes corresponding to steak. Moreover, consider having a number of neutral or versatile options to accommodate numerous dishes.

How ought to the wines be served during the tasting?undefinedWines ought to be served at their optimal temperatures; whites chilled, reds barely below room temperature. Use applicable glassware for each wine style, pouring small quantities to allow visitors to savor and evaluate the wines. All The Time present proper rinsing water between completely different wine tastings.
